The Nease Panthers will square off against the Bishop Kenny Crusaders at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Nease is coming into the game on a three-game losing streak.
On Friday, Nease came up short against Ponte Vedra and fell 61-48. While losing is never fun, the Panthers can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' Florida basketball rankings (they are ranked 210th, while the Sharks are ranked 88th).
Meanwhile, Bishop Kenny suffered their closest loss since December 3, 2024 on Friday. They fell just short of Episcopal School of Jacksonville by a score of 50-47. The defeat continues a trend for the Crusaders in their matchups with the Eagles: they've now lost three in a row.
Bishop Kenny's loss ended a six-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 13-9. As for Nease, their defeat dropped their record down to 9-13.
Nease beat Bishop Kenny 51-40 when the teams last played back in December of 2023. Does Nease have another victory up their sleeve, or will Bishop Kenny tur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
